WebJun 29, 2024 · A single chocolate-covered espresso bean has between 6 and 13 milligrams of caffeine. The coffee bean has about 6 milligrams, and the rest comes from the chocolate coating. If each bean is around 2.85 grams, a serving of chocolate-covered espresso beans (40 grams) will have between 84 and 182 milligrams of caffeine.

If each bean is around 2.85 grams, a serving of chocolate-covered espresso beans (40 grams) will have between 84 and 182 milligrams of caffeine. WebAll you need are: Espresso beans. Sugar-free chocolate. This blog post will show you how easy it can be to make homemade chocolate coffee beans in three simple steps: (1) Melt the chocolate. (2) Insert a handful of coffee beans into the melted chocolate. (3) Place on parchment paper to cool and enjoy.
